Teething at Eight Months – What to Expect

Your baby has started teething at eight months and you are suddenly full of questions. All your girlfriends who had babies around the same time have already experience the joy of seeing that first tooth poke through, but your baby has just started showing the telltale signs of cutting teeth. You must remember that though the average age for beginning the teething process is seven months old, it can vary greatly. The age of the mother and the father when they began the process significantly affects when their child will. The first tooth could arrive earlier than three months or later than a year, but such extremes are uncommon. Beginning at eight months is perfectly fine and no cause for worry.

The Scoop on Teething at Seven Months

If they haven’t started already, your baby may begin teething at seven months. Soon their little months will be full of sparkling teeth. The first teeth are the primary teeth. There are twenty of these, which is twelve less than the permanent ones that will come in later. Cutting teeth differs vastly from one baby to the next; with one, the teeth can appear overnight and with another, it is long drawn out process. There may be a slight lump in the gums when the tooth is coming in, but sometimes there is no visible clue at all.

Five Months and Already Teething

You have noticed recently some changes in your baby’s behavior, but have you considered that your five month old baby may be teething? Teething can start any time from three months to twelve months. The signs can begin two or three months before the first tooth appears. The symptoms vary among babies, as does the severity, but there are a few behaviors that are considered common for babies cutting teeth.

Early Dental Hygiene For Your Teething 4 Month Old

By now your teething 4 month old should have received their first tooth and you might be wondering if now is a good time to worry about his or her oral hygiene. The truth of the matter is that daily oral care can and should start before the first tooth even emerges. Early dental care is incredibly important because it not only maintains strong primary teeth, but can ensure long term tooth development as well. The plaque-causing bacteria responsible for tooth decay can manifest even in a child’s gums which can make early tooth emergence difficult and cause potential complications in your child’s oral development.
